v4.1.8¶
v4.1.8 on ylläpitojulkaisu, joka sisältää OpenMV-laiteohjelmiston ja -esimerkit v4.5.5 ja korjaa FORCE_FULL_SCREEN -käännöskonfiguraation. Se perustuu edelleen Qt Creator 10.0.1:een, eikä rikkovia muutoksia ole.
Kohokohdat¶
Mukana toimitettu laiteohjelmisto v4.5.5 kaikille tuetuille OpenMV- ja Arduino-korteille, päivitetyillä laiteohjelmisto-, käynnistyslatain- ja UVC-binääreillä.
Päivitetyt esimerkkiskriptit siirretty uuteen kuvan vihje-API:in ja uuteen
img.to_jpeg()JPEG-API:in.FORCE_FULL_SCREEN-korjaus, jotta pakotetun koko näytön käännös kääntyy ja toimii nyt oikein.
Muut muutokset ja parannukset¶
Mukana toimitetut OpenMV-laiteohjelmisto ja -esimerkit päivitetty versioon v4.5.5 kaikilla korteilla (OpenMV M2/M3/H7/H7 Plus/PT/RT1060, Arduino Giga/Portenta H7/Nicla Vision/Nano RP2040 Connect/Nano 33 BLE Sense), mukaan lukien päivitetyt laiteohjelmisto-/käynnistyslatain-/UVC-binäärit. Esimerkkiskriptit siirrettiin uuteen kuvan vihje-API:in (jota käyttävät
image.scale(),to_rainbow(),to_jpeg()jne.) vakioilla kutenimage.AREA,image.ROTATE_180jaimage.VFLIP/HMIRROR/TRANSPOSE, korvaten metoditmean_pooled(),replace()jaassign(). Esimerkit siirsivät myös vanhentuneen JPEG-API:n korvatenimg.compress()jaframe.compressed()metodeillaimg.to_jpeg()jato_jpeg(copy=True)Time-of-Flight-, lämpö-, RPC-etäohjaus-, MJPEG-streamer- ja kortinusb_vcp.py-esimerkeissä (0604d5284).
Virhekorjaukset¶
Korjattiin
FORCE_FULL_SCREEN-käännöskonfiguraatio niin, että pakotetun koko näytön koodilohko kääntyy ja toimii oikein siirtämällä avaava aaltosulje esikääntäjän#else/#endif-suojauksen ulkopuolelle, varmistaen että sekäFORCE_FULL_SCREEN- että-full_screen-argumenttipolut jakavat saman lohkon (4354cf8f4).
Alusta- ja työkalutuki¶
Qt Creator -pohja: 10.0.1.
Mukana toimitettu laiteohjelmisto ja esimerkit: päivitetty versioon v4.5.5 (versiosta v4.5.4).
Rikkovat muutokset¶
Ei mitään. Tämä julkaisu sisältää uuden laiteohjelmiston ja käännöskorjauksen; olemassa olevat IDE-projektit ja työnkulut eivät ole vaikutuksen alaisia.